Summary: 

Tetra Tech is seeking a mid-level civil engineer that possesses and applies technical knowledge of civil/environmental engineering to the completion of challenging assignments. Perform civil and environmental projects in accordance with appropriate state and federal regulations.  Projects and tasks to include design of channels, stormwater pipes, grading plans, streambank stabilization, natural stream design, and coordination with other engineers.

Your Role:

  • Plans, schedules, conducts and coordinates phases of technical work as part of a major project or in a total project of complex scope.  Must be able to function with little direction to meet project goals. 
  • Perform project tasks in the public and private sector, including but not limited to site grading design and stormwater management design.
  • Preparation of engineering designs including using hydrologic and hydraulic programs such as TR-55 and HEC-RAS.
  • Preparation of state and federal permits for the mining industries and/or reclamation/restoration projects.
  • Provide technical direction and guidance to CADD/GIS operators, designers, technicians and field personnel.
  • Interface with Client Project Managers, government regulators, contractors and other representatives.
  • Minimal overnight travel to locations within the continental United States is required.

Qualifications:

To perform this job successfully, an individual must be able to perform each essential duty satisfactorily.  The requirements listed above are representative of the knowledge, skill, and/or ability required.  Experience with the preparation and submission of Stormwater Pollution Prevention Plans (SWPPP) and reclamation plans, and experience with abandoned mine land reclamation preferred.

Ability to read, analyze, and interpret general business periodicals, professional journals, technical documents and procedures, and government regulations. Ability to write detailed reports, business correspondence, and procedure manuals. Ability to effectively present information, communicate, and respond to questions from groups of coworkers, clients, customers, and the general public.

Must be computer literate and competent in AutoCAD Civil 3D, Carlson Civil Suite, MS Outlook, Word and Excel. Capability in other Microsoft Office suite products is desired. Reasonable accommodations may be made to enable individuals with disabilities to perform the essential functions.

 

  • Bachelors (B.S.) or Master’s Degree (M.S.) in Civil or Environmental Engineering or a related area. 
  • Engineer-in-Training certificate or P.E. license is desired.  Minimum of 4 years of related experience is required. 
  • Experience with design of AML reclamation sites, mining reclamation sites or other similar site restoration/reclamation projects.
  • Experience with reclamation specifications and construction plan development
  • Experience with erosion and sediment control and stormwater design
  • Experience with geotechnical investigation and analysis, including soil and other materials testing.
  • Knowledge of AML Laws and familiarity with regulatory and permitting agencies having authority over environmental impacts.
  • Experience working for state and/or other governmental agencies.
